Karachi: The weather in Karachi is likely to remain hot today, the third day of Eid-ul-Fitr.
According to the meteorological department, weather is likely to remain hot and humid in the city during the next 24 hours and the maximum temperature in the city may rise to 36 degrees Celsius.
The humidity in the air is 75% and the winds are blowing from the west at a speed of 11 km per hour, said the Met Department.
